Well what I personally did was go on corvette forums and looked through people selling parts to find good deals. I got a ecs paxton novi kit, lg pro longtube headers, ecs alky injection kit, boost/af gauges, and a spec stage 3+ clutch for $6500 total for $11k+ in parts, then installed everything with a friend. I have about 580rwhp and 520rwtq. I tuned my car without the meth because even though it can add quite a bit of hp if I did tune with it, I only wanted it for a safety precaution. I also had a mild tune because my car is also a DD, so I could easily get 750 rwhp with out changing out my pulley or modding my car anymore if I wanted to. My car feels like stock when I don't get into it and can break the tires (315 BFG DRs) loose all the way through 3rd with no problems when I step in it. I really enjoy my set-up and would recommend it to anyone.

Id just finish out the exhaust with headers, get a decent intake manifold, fast is pricey but well worth it. Leave the stock heads and get a decent time proven cam such as a 224R or 228R, or something similar in size. There is a C5 vette around post here that has ported stock heads and a V2 cam running 10.50's. So there is a ton of potential if modded correctly. Dont worry about mileage so much as long as it was well taken care of, there are a ton of LS1's with 150+ miles still getting sprayed on/boosted/cammed.

My question is if you will pass with headers or if you care about passing? Headers are a great start and help w/ mpg's as long as you keep the foot out of it(like anything else). You can pick up an ls-6 manifold for 8-12hp roughly. If you can't do headers then a cheater cam(like 215/230 117lsa) to work with the manifolds has a real nice smooth idle and builds good power close to the 224 just doesn't have quite the power under the curve(it's a smog cam)
Since it sounds like you care about mpg's with your tire selection maybe you might prefer headers and manifold and put on some swaybars for handling on those runs with your group.

If you could care less about smog but want the driveability a 228 cam is the biggest well mannered proven street cam. The ls-6 manifold you can pick up used for around $300 as for the headers you have the "corvette tax" any name brand is fine you might get lucky and pick up some used headers on here kooks, qtp, arh.
To the header and manifold suggestion-I suggested that because it gives you around 30rwhp and keeps your mpg's intact, the cam I just wasn't sure when you said you hang in the back of the pack on the runs, the 228 or smaller will keep your mpg's in the mid 20's on the freeway.
